Why do so many companies share one address?▾
A registered office is where official post is served, not where the business happens. Formation agents and accountants offer their own address for that purpose, so a single building can hold thousands of registrations. It says nothing about any of them on its own — but it does mean the address tells you nothing about the business either.
Is this the address the business trades from?▾
Not necessarily. The register records the registered office, which is a legal address for service. Many companies trade somewhere else entirely, and nothing requires the two to match.
